a. Wilson's point of view is to support internationalism, like the League of Nations, to prevent future world wars. Following the first world war, Wilson believed that isolationism would not work and joining an international organization would help prevent further international conflicts.b. One cause of this point of view was World War 1. WW1 had a loss of life greater than any previous war in history because of the new technologies and tactics used during it. The devastating effect of the war led to many efforts, such as the League of Nations, to be made to prevent any future conflicts.c. One effect of this point of view is the eventual establishment of the League of Nations even though the US did not join. However the league of nations was ineffective and allowed for a second world war to occur.
